Which VGA adapter are you talking about? There are Mini DVI -> VGA, Mini DisplayPort to VGA, HDMI -> VGA, iPod/iPad -> VGA

I have some Apple VGA adapters and have never had a problem with them. I also have some non-Apple VGA adapters and also no problem with them.
The only advantage that the non-Apple ones offer is that some offer a longer cable, which at times can be handy. On the other hand, the Apple adapters appear better built and less clunky.

I would tend to agree with Don that it is more simply a matter of price.
